There's a string in the English main site that reads: "Note: Your payment information are never transmitted to BGA." This is definitely wrong because "information" is singular and "are" is plural. The question is whether "are" should be replaced with "was" or "is." If the meaning is that BGA did not receive payment information (i.e., payment failed), then it should be "was." If the meaning is that BGA never receives payment information it should be "is." The first seems more likely to me but I don't know when the string appears so I can't tell for certain. I did a temporary fix by changing it to "Note: Your payment information was/is never transmitted to BGA." But that should definitely be changed to either "was" or "is" by someone who knows the circumstances in which this string appears.
